"自制LoRa PM2.5监测器,使用P-NUCLEO-LRWAN3 LoRa开发套件,结合腾讯云物联网开发平台,实现空气质量监测与数据分析。"
文章详细介绍了如何制作一个基于LoRa技术的PM2.5监测器,并将其集成到腾讯云物联网开发平台进行数据管理和分析。这个项目旨在提高对空气质量的关注,特别是在有小孩或慢性呼吸疾病的家庭中,以确保生活环境的健康。
1. **总体方案**:
设计采用Nucleo LoRa开发板作为主控,通过串口连接PM2.5传感器,收集环境中的微粒物数据。这些数据通过LoRaWAN(Long Range Wide Area Network)技术传输到附近的LoRa网关,再由网关将数据发送到腾讯云物联网开发平台。在这里,数据被存储并用于进一步的展示和分析。
2. **硬件设计与实现**:
- **主控**:Nucleo LoRaSensor开发板作为核心控制器,处理传感器数据和LoRa通信。
- **PM2.5传感器**:选择合适的PM2.5传感器,用于测量环境中直径小于2.5微米的颗粒物浓度。
- **传感器连接**:传感器通过串行接口(如UART)与主控板连接,实时传输PM2.5读数。
3. **软件设计与实现**:
- **传感器数据解析**:编写程序解析接收到的PM2.5传感器数据,确保数据准确无误。
- **LoRaWAN参数配置**:设置LoRa模块的工作频率、数据速率、扩频因子等参数,确保远距离、低功耗的无线通信。
4. **腾讯云物联网开发平台操作**:
- **产品定义**:在平台中定义一个新的物联网产品,指定设备类型和所需的功能。
- **设备创建**:注册并激活LoRa设备,分配唯一的设备标识符。
- **设备调试**:通过平台的调试工具测试设备连接和数据上传功能。
通过这个项目,作者能够实时监控家里的阳台空气质量,根据收集到的数据调整生活习惯,如是否开启空气净化器,或者在空气质量差时采取防护措施。同时,这个系统也能提供长时间的空气质量历史记录,以便于分析长期趋势。
这个项目结合了硬件设计、嵌入式编程和云计算技术,为个人用户提供了一种经济高效的方式,来监测和管理居住环境的PM2.5污染,对于关注家庭健康和生活质量的用户具有很高的实用价值。通过类似的DIY项目,人们可以更好地了解并应对身边的环境问题。